The purpose of this research is to examine how Taekwondo and Image training affects on cerebral concentration rhythm of the lower graders in elementary school. Three groups of lower grade kids in elementary school were selected as the subject of this study. One group was composed of 13 of lower graders in elementary school who never got Taekwondo training. The other two groups were the kids who started Taekwondo. Among them, 11 kids took only Taekwondo training and 13 got Taekwondo and image training program together. After 12-week workout of Taekwondo Poomsae and image training, their brain waves of each group were measured by cable brain wave measuring instrument. The values were analyzed properly for the objective of the research and then followed by repeated-measured ANOVA with statistical program, SPSS WIN(version 18.0). Statistical significance level was .05. The result is as follows. It is proved that there was the interactional effect(P<.05) of concentration rhythm in the left and right parts of the occipital pole after the training. Post-hoc verification also revealed that improvement in the left and right sides of the frontopolar artery, and the left and right sides of the occipital pole were signicantly found in the Taekwondo and image training groups than the control group. With respect to left and right vitality rhythm had a significantly(p<.05). After considering all the aspects, Significant difference of the left and right cerebral activation rhythm was measured in Taekwondo Poomsae and image training in the left and right sides of the frontal pole. It is concluded that the increase of the concentration rhythm of the frontal pole that is alpha wave can be the meaningful outcome for children’s improvement of their concentration. Performing Taekwondo Poomsae and image training led to higher concentration of the children in the surrounding emotional stability. Proven cerebral activation on the spot of the occipital lobe facilitated deeper concentration of the frontal lobe in kids’ mentally picturing process as well as their visual sense. As children were visualizing each step of Poomsae image plays a crucial roles like keeping their real eyes, they could recognize the experience of their activity even if they closed their eyes. The activation of the right celebrum with the effect of mental picturing Poomsae motions can be a substitute education for the one-sided unbalanced learning which is usually the left-brain oriented study by the emphasis on knowledge accumulation since their elementary school year. It can be considered influence on balanced development of both sides of the cerebrum in dynamic stage of the kids’ cerebral development.
